Women's Empowerment Initiative

We work in the remote Andean villages of Peru with mothers in a situation of poverty and little to no opportunity. The majority of these women are single women or single mothers. We have partnered with over 650 underprivileged women in the remote villages of the Andes Mountains to make beautiful products for your store so that you may help brighten the homes of your customers. Thanks to the income the women get from the embroidery they so lovingly craft on our products and the weaving they do to make our beautiful pillows, pouches, key chains, bags and blankets, these mothers can offer a better quality of life to their children and families as well as pass down their art to the next generation.

Fair Trade promotes sustainable development by offering better trading conditions to, and securing the rights of, marginalized producers and workers in developing countries.

There are 10 Principles of Fair Trade:

Principle One: Creating Opportunities for Economically Disadvantaged Producers

Principle Two: Transparency and Accountability

Principle Three: Fair Trading Practices

Principle Four:   Payment of a Fair Price

Principle Five:  Ensuring no Child Labor and Forced Labor

Principle Six:  Commitment to Non Discrimination, Gender Equity and Freedom of Association

Principle Seven:  Ensuring Good Working Conditions

Principle Eight:  Providing Capacity Building

Principle Nine:  Promoting Fair Trade

Principle Ten: Respect for the Environment
